你查询的IP:[118.89.183.192]  地理位置:中国–上海–上海

最新查询125.210.201.41 218.240.113.40 124.31.220.186 116.70.164.136 159.226.96.160 202.93.139.246 121.76.86.126 119.253.17.211 116.116.126.98 118.89.183.192 117.72.7.74 118.192.156.135 116.89.144.79 117.128.114.255 203.174.96.123 123.52.186.203 122.198.249.58 202.143.16.39 203.100.32.128 202.14.88.220 202.143.16.176 117.74.128.61 114.28.23.181 123.101.173.163 221.13.176.240 121.218.16.191 119.15.136.80 116.216.29.97 125.169.146.178 202.136.224.3 123.138.60.190